Product Profile: N-(2'-Cyanobiphenyl-4-ylmethyl)-L-valine Methyl Ester Hydrochloride

This compound is fundamentally an advanced organic molecule that serves as a precursor in the synthesis of Angiotensin II Receptor Blockers (ARBs), most notably Valsartan. Its chemical name itself provides clues to its structure: a biphenyl core substituted with a cyano group and a methyl ester of L-valine, complexed as a hydrochloride salt.

Key specifications that underscore its value include:

  • Appearance: Typically a white crystalline powder, indicating a well-defined solid structure.
  • Purity: A minimum assay of ≥98.5% (HPLC) ensures that the material is of high quality, suitable for demanding pharmaceutical applications.
  • Controlled Impurities: Critical for pharmaceutical intermediates, the levels of related substances like 2-Cyano-4'-bromomethylbiphenyl (≤0.5%) and other unknown impurities (≤1.0%) are strictly managed.
  • Loss on Drying: A maximum of ≤1.0% indicates low moisture content, contributing to stability and accurate handling.
  • Molecular Formula & Weight: C20H23ClN2O2 and 358.862 g/mol, providing essential chemical identification.

Applications and Significance in Pharmaceutical Synthesis

The primary application for N-(2'-Cyanobiphenyl-4-ylmethyl)-L-valine Methyl Ester Hydrochloride is its role as an intermediate in the synthesis of Valsartan. Valsartan is a critical drug used to treat high blood pressure, heart failure, and to improve survival after a heart attack. The quality of this intermediate directly impacts the quality and efficacy of the final drug product.
